Jogging around Bredenbek offers diverse landscapes for outdoor activity, characterized by its glacial past and varied terrain. The region features a hilly end-moraine landscape with rolling hills, valleys, and moors, including the Westensee Nature Park and Felder Holz forest. The Bredenbek stream flows through an untouched riverbank landscape with alder swamps and reed beds. These natural elements create varied running conditions and scenic views.

The road bridge at the Kluvensiek lock was originally built as a Dutch bascule bridge. The bridge portals were initially made of wood, but were later replaced by cast iron portals. In 2013, the historic facility was upgraded for tourism with an information pavilion.

THE 6 LOCKS OF THE HISTORICAL EIDER CANAL The historic locks were completed with the Eider Canal in 1784. All locks (with the exception of the Rendsburg lock, which has only one chamber) are identical in construction with a main chamber, the ship lock, which is 35 m long and 7.8 m wide, and a side chamber, the free lock, which is 5 m wide. The structures for regulating the water level based on the Dutch model are a significant engineering achievement.
